The BCS Sociotechnical Group invites you to this event on the 20th of November 2012.
There is a rich tradition of sociotechnical perspectives including contemporary analyses of major projects such as the National Programme for Information Technology in the NHS. Also, recent times have witnessed increasingly diverse applications of sociotechnical approaches in response to a range of organisational challenges. These include promoting green behaviour, workspace design, social care and child welfare, and the management of crowd behavior and crowd events. With this in mind the aims of this workshop are:
€ To build awareness of these exciting advances and their impact on practice € To stimulate discussion on possible future applications of a sociotechnical approach € To identify opportunities for interdisciplinary research in this area
